Setting Up a Parboiled Rice Mill Plant – Considerations & Costs
Launching a parboiled rice grinding plant necessitates thorough planning and considerable capital. First, location is crucial; proximity to rice-growing areas and consistent logistics are paramount. Furthermore, the capacity of the enterprise profoundly impacts outlays. A modest plant, handling around 5-10 tons daily, might demand an introductory capital outlay of roughly $150,000 - $300,000, encompassing equipment like a steaming unit, grain sheller, brightener, and sorter. A more substantial plant, capable of managing 20-30 tons daily, could easily surpass $500,000. Aside from equipment, factors include property purchase, building costs, power, workforce, and continuous repair costs. Finally, consumer study and a solid business plan are indispensable for success.

Parboiled Rice Processing Line: Design, Components, and Efficiency
The contemporary parboiled rice production facility incorporates a series of precise elements designed to achieve superior output . Usually , the procedure starts with parboiling the raw rice , followed by grinding to extract the outer layers. Subsequent steps consist of dehydrating the grains before concluding classifying and packaging . Important apparatus throughout the line features soaking units, rice polishers , moisture reducers, and grading devices . Precise planning along with consistent servicing are essential for sustaining excellent operational functionality.
